I called Indiana State Police today and spoke with a guy in the scale house. I am in the process of building a Low Pro Flatbed rated at less than 26K Lbs and will be pulling a trailer that's less than 10K GVWR. He told me that as long as my truck with the cargo on top of it was NEVER over 26K AND my trailer was never over 10K that I don't need a CDL-A. I plan to get my CDL-A but I wanted to duplicate this again and let someone else that doesn't have a CDL use my truck for a percentage of what the truck makes.
The state police equated it to someone that RENTS a 26'box truck and loads it to 25K gross weight and THEN pulls a car or boat behind it that weighs less than 10K (and its rated for less than the 10K GVW)and you all know this is obviously a legal load. IT doesn't matter whether its for commercial use or not. THIS COMBO WOULD WORK. Maybe not for you however since you want to haul four or five cars. This is why I went with my combination. the drawback is I can only haul 3 cars -

A company that I used to work for had us running Dodge 3500 cab and chassis pulling 48' enclosed trailers. With a posted weight rating on the cab in 3" tall lettering of 38K. The only Dot officer that I ever had question this went and checked the tires weight rating which came out legal. We ran all 48 states, at well over 100K miles a year per truck.
